Low carbon economic dispatching of regional comprehensive energy system considering mutual recognition of green certificate and carbon quota

英文摘要:
      Under the background of low carbon electricity and energy interconnection, taking into account the difficulties in new energy consumption and other issues, based on the carbon emission trading (CET) mechanism, combined with the green certificate trading (GCT) mechanism, a regional integrated energy system (RIES) optimization method considering the green certificate-carbon quota mutual recognition mechanism is proposed. Firstly, the principles of carbon trading and green certificate trading are explored, and hydrogen fuel cell (HFC) equipment and hydrogen storage are introduced to optimize the electricity to gas process to further absorb new energy power generation. Secondly, carbon trading and green certificate trading are linked through mutual recognition of green certificate electricity and carbon emission quota, breaking the traditional barriers of carbon trading and green certificate trading. Finally, taking the minimum total cost of RIES as the objective function, an optimization model of RIES considering mutual recognition of green certificate and carbon quota is constructed. The simulation results show that the proposed method can effectively improve the economy of the system on the premise of ensuring a high energy utilization rate, and can improve the new energy consumption while reducing the carbon emissions of the system.
